Celebrate MERA's 25th anniversary by creating a willow lantern with lantern experts Ankaret Dean and Rosie Kotze. Youths and adults will have a ball making a beautiful lantern to take home and save to participate in one of MERA's oldest traditions, our yearly lantern walks. There will be three shapes to choose from, all suitable for beginners.
- Instructors: Ankaret Dean and Rosie Kotze
- February 24th 10am to 3pm, and February 25th 10am to 12pm (one and a half days)
- Cost includes willow, waterproof paper and wire. (LED light will not be provided, please inquire for suggestions on what to buy), $155 for MERA members and $175 for non members
